La méthode d'écriture de la fonction PHP est "
L'environnement d'exploitation de cet article : système Windows 7, PHP version 7.1, ordinateur DELL G3
Fonction PHP
La vraie puissance de PHP vient de ses fonctions.
En PHP, plus de 1000 fonctions intégrées sont fournies.
Fonctions intégrées PHP
Pour un manuel de référence complet et des exemples de toutes les fonctions de tableau, visitez notre manuel de référence PHP.
Fonctions PHP
Dans ce chapitre, nous vous expliquerons comment créer vos propres fonctions.
Pour exécuter un script au chargement de la page, vous pouvez le mettre dans une fonction.
Les fonctions sont exécutées en appelant des fonctions.
Vous pouvez appeler des fonctions n'importe où sur la page.
Création de fonctions PHP
Les fonctions sont exécutées en appelant des fonctions.
Syntaxe
<?php function functionName() { // 要执行的代码 } ?>
Directives des fonctions PHP :
Le nom de la fonction doit faire allusion à sa fonction
Le nom de la fonction commence avec une lettre ou Commence par un trait de soulignement (ne peut pas commencer par un chiffre)
Instance
Une fonction simple qui imprime mon nom lorsqu'on l'appelle :
Instance
<?php function writeName() { echo "Kai Jim Refsnes"; } echo "My name is "; writeName(); ?>
Sortie :
My name is Kai Jim Refsnes
Fonction PHP - Ajouter des paramètres
Afin d'ajouter plus de fonctions à la fonction, nous pouvons ajouter des paramètres, qui sont similaires aux variables.
Les paramètres sont spécifiés entre parenthèses après le nom de la fonction.
Exemple 1
L'exemple suivant affichera des prénoms différents, mais le même nom de famille :
Exemple
<?php function writeName($fname) { echo $fname . " Refsnes.<br>"; } echo "My name is "; writeName("Kai Jim"); echo "My sister's name is "; writeName("Hege"); echo "My brother's name is "; writeName("Stale"); ?>
Sortie :
My name is Kai Jim Refsnes. My sister's name is Hege Refsnes. My brother's name is Stale Refsnes.
Exemple 2
La fonction suivante a deux paramètres :
Exemple
<?php function writeName($fname,$punctuation) { echo $fname . " Refsnes" . $punctuation . "<br>"; } echo "My name is "; writeName("Kai Jim","."); echo "My sister's name is "; writeName("Hege","!"); echo "My brother's name is "; writeName("Ståle","?"); ?>
Sortie :
My name is Kai Jim Refsnes. My sister's name is Hege Refsnes! My brother's name is Ståle Refsnes?
Fonction PHP - valeur de retour
Si vous avez besoin d'une fonction pour renvoyer une valeur, veuillez utiliser l'instruction return.
Exemple
<?php function add($x,$y) { $total=$x+$y; return $total; } echo "1 + 16 = " . add(1,16); ?>
Sortie :
1 + 16 = 17
Apprentissage recommandé : "Tutoriel vidéo PHP"
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!